Key Insights of Japan Anti-rust Lubricant Market
- Market Size (2023): Estimated at approximately $250 million, reflecting steady industrial and automotive sector demand.
- Forecast Value (2026): Projected to reach $340 million, driven by technological advancements and stricter corrosion protection standards.
- CAGR (2026–2033): Approximately 5.2%, indicating sustained growth amid mature market conditions.
- Leading Segment: Synthetic anti-rust lubricants dominate, accounting for over 60% of sales, favored for durability and environmental compliance.
- Core Application: Automotive manufacturing and maintenance constitute the primary end-use, with industrial machinery following closely.
- Leading Geography: Greater Tokyo and Kansai regions hold over 55% market share, benefiting from dense industrial clusters.
- Key Market Opportunity: Growing emphasis on eco-friendly formulations presents a significant avenue for innovation and premium product positioning.
- Major Companies: Nippon Oil, Idemitsu Kosan, and Shin-Etsu Chemical lead the competitive landscape, focusing on R&D and strategic alliances.

Japan Anti-rust Lubricant Market Trends and Innovation Drivers
Emerging trends in Japan’s anti-rust lubricant sector include a shift toward environmentally friendly formulations, driven by government policies and consumer preferences. The adoption of biodegradable and non-toxic lubricants aligns with Japan’s commitment to sustainability and corporate social responsibility. Additionally, digital transformation influences product development, with smart lubricants incorporating sensors for real-time corrosion monitoring, enhancing predictive maintenance capabilities.
Technological innovation is also evident in the development of high-performance synthetic lubricants that offer superior adhesion, longevity, and corrosion resistance under extreme conditions. Market players are investing heavily in R&D to create formulations compatible with electric vehicles, which require specialized anti-corrosion solutions due to different material compositions and operating environments. The trend toward customization and application-specific products further underscores the industry’s move toward value-added solutions that cater to niche markets, thus creating new growth avenues amid a mature landscape.
